IFGL’s Vizag plant marks expansion

Published on

Unveils state of the art casting Flux unit

IFGL’s Vizag plant marked yet another key milestone in its growth journey with the inauguration of its new casting flux division with production of granules, at its Visakhapatnam manufacturing unit in Atchuthapuram.

Powered by cutting-edge technology, this state-of-the-art production unit (part of our Phase 3 expansion plan) has an annual capacity of 18000 MT casting flux granules, with fully automatic batching plant and spray dryer operations. 

The production line was inaugurated by Mr. James Mcintosh (MD- IFGL Group) & Mr. S. Arasu (Director and CEO India) ‘The new division underlines our commitment towards the ‘Make In India’ philosophy, will help us scale up refractory manufacturing processes through research, and reinforces the promise of our technology’s success’ said the company in a statement to Vizag Industrial Scan.
